This paper proposes a novel integrated mission reliability modeling approach based on EQSTN for intelligent multistate manufacturing systems, aiming to ensure the reliability of the final produced products and quantify the operational healthy state of the intelligent manufacturing system.
The quality of produced WIP(work-in-process) is the direct indicator of operational reliability of manufacturing system. To assure the predictability of the reliability of finished products is the paramount goal for the operation and maintenance of intelligent manufacturing systems. Therefore, a novel integrated mission reliability modeling approach based on extended quality state task network (EQSTN) for intelligent multistate manufacturing systems is proposed in this paper. First, to guarantee the reliability of final produced products, the relationship between the manufacturing system reliability and the produced product reliability is explained from the systematic perspective. The connotation of integrated mission reliability of intelligent multistate manufacturing systems is also provided. Second, an EQSTN is proposed based on operational quality data by extending the traditional dimensional conformance quality to functional fitness quality. Third, based on the established EQSTN, an integrated mission reliability modeling approach is proposed to quantitate the operational healthy state of the intelligent manufacturing system dynamically. Finally, a case study of an intelligent multistate manufacturing system for a ball screw pair is conducted to verify the proposed approach.
